Established in 2016, the IEEE Broadcast Technology Society and the Association of Federal Communications Consulting Engineers (AFCCE) award scholarships of up to $10,000 to promising undergraduate and graduate students at accredited U.S. universities who are pursuing a career in broadcast engineering. The scholarship honors Jules Cohen, an IEEE Fellow, long-time AFCCE member, and past AFCCE President.

Frequency:
Awarded twice annually, aligned with the Spring and Fall academic semesters.

Prize:

  • Scholarship amounts of $5,000 or $10,000 per award, based on qualifications, financial need, and availability of funds.
  • Minimum of one undergraduate and one graduate award per semester (subject to availability).
  • Maximum of eight undergraduate and five graduate scholarships per semester.
  • Undergraduate awards: $500–$15,000 per semester, not exceeding $15,000 annually.
  • Graduate awards: $1,000–$15,000 per semester, not exceeding $15,000 annually.

Funding:
Funded by IEEE BTS society funds, with a maximum total of $40,000 available annually.

Eligibility:

  • Full-time enrollment in an engineering program at an accredited U.S. university
  • Undergraduate students must have Junior or Senior standing
  • Good academic record
  • Clear interest in a career in broadcast engineering
  • Completion of scholarship application, including academic transcripts and personal statement

Basis for Judging:

  • Expression of interest in broadcast engineering (personal statement)
  • Academic achievement
  • Financial need
  • Relevant extracurricular activities
  • Recommendations by the AFCCE Scholarship Fund Scholarship Committee, with final decisions by the AFCCE Scholarship Fund Board of Directors

Presentation:

  • Scholarship awards are sent directly to the recipient’s university for disbursement
  • Awardees are notified by letter
